Position Summary 

As a Care Coordinator, you'll serve as the central connection between referral sources, patients, families, physicians, and our clinical team. You'll help coordinate the patient journey from referral through admission while ensuring timely communication, accurate documentation, insurance verification, and seamless scheduling. 

Your work helps ensure patients receive the care they need when they need it, making you an essential part of our mission to deliver exceptional home health services. 

Responsibilities 

  • Receive and process referrals from hospitals, physicians, facilities, and community partners.  

  • Verify patient demographics, insurance coverage, authorizations, physician orders, and required documentation.  

  • Coordinate Start of Care visits within required time frames.  

  • Communicate with patients and families regarding services, scheduling, and expectations.  

  • Collaborate with nurses, therapists, scheduling, billing, physicians, and referral sources to ensure seamless care coordination.  

  • Maintain accurate documentation within the electronic medical record (EMR).  

  • Monitor referral progress and proactively resolve barriers to timely admission.  

  • Assist with scheduling adjustments and coordination across clinical disciplines.  

  • Maintain compliance with HIPAA, Medicare, Medicaid, and agency policies.  

  • Provide exceptional customer service while creating a welcoming experience for every patient and referral source.
